Digestive Side Effects of Accutane

There are many side effects associated with Accutane and they may affect a wide range of bodily functions and abilities. Birth defects, emotional instability, and cardiovascular problems are known side effects, but perhaps the most permanent and common dangers associated with Accutane use are the digestive problems that can arise. Complications associated with the digestive system can leave victims suffering from severe pain, permanent diet restrictions, and searching for relief for their symptoms.

Common Digestive Side Effects

The most common digestive side effects of Accutane use include:

  • Crohn’s Disease- A disorder that affects an individual’s ability to absorb nutrients from food and break down food. This chronic condition has no known cure, so anyone that develops this condition from Accutane use may be in danger of life-long complications.
  • Inflammatory Bowel Disease- An umbrella term for multiple incurable digestive conditions. There are many symptoms associated with these disorders but they primarily involve stomach pain associated with the consumption of certain foods.
  • Ulcerative Colitis- This condition primarily affects the rectum and colon, causing them to swell and resulting in painful digestive complications for anyone who has developed this disorder. The primary causes of ulcerative colitis are Crohn’s disease and IBD.

Symptoms of Digestive Disorders

While each of these side effects of Accutane affects the body in different ways, they are all closely tied to one another. Some of the most common symptoms of these digestive conditions include:

  • Stomach and abdominal pain
  • Diarrhea
  • Blood in the stool
  • Loss of appetite
  • Rectal bleeding or pain
  • Weight loss
  • Anemia
  • Intestinal ulcers
  • Kidney stones
  • Malnutrition
